# SPDX-License-Identifier: AGPL-3.0-or-later
"""Resulthunter_ is an American search engine with results from Brave.
.. _Resulthunter : https://resulthunter.com
"""
import typing as t
from urllib.parse import urlencode
from lxml import html
from searx import locales
from searx.exceptions import SearxEngineResponseException
from searx.result_types import EngineResults
from searx.utils import eval_xpath_list, eval_xpath, extract_text
# as it uses brave internally, it has the same locales and timerange/safesearch types
from searx.engines.brave import safesearch_map, time_range_map, fetch_traits # pylint: disable=unused-import
if t.TYPE_CHECKING:
from lxml.etree import ElementBase
from searx.extended_types import SXNG_Response
from searx.search.processors import OnlineParams
from searx.enginelib.traits import EngineTraits
traits: EngineTraits
about = {
"website": "https://resulthunter.com",
"wikidata_id": None,
"official_api_documentation": None,
"use_official_api": False,
"require_api_key": False,
"results": "HTML",
}
paging = True
safesearch = True
time_range_support = True
base_url = "https://resulthunter.com"
resulthunter_categ = "web"
"""Supported categories are ``web`` and ``images``."""
def setup(_: dict[str, t.Any]) -> bool | None:
if resulthunter_categ not in ("web", "images"):
raise ValueError("invalid category: %s" % resulthunter_categ)
def request(query: str, params: "OnlineParams") -> None:
args = {
"q": query,
"search_type": resulthunter_categ,
"offset": params["pageno"] - 1,
"search_source": "other",
}
# uses Brave's engine traits
ui_lang = locales.get_engine_locale(params["searxng_locale"], traits.custom["ui_lang"], "all")
if ui_lang and ui_lang != "all":
args["search_lang"] = ui_lang.split("-")[0]
engine_region = traits.get_region(params["searxng_locale"], "all")
if engine_region and engine_region != "all":
args["country"] = engine_region
if params["time_range"]:
args["freshness"] = time_range_map[params["time_range"]]
params["cookies"]["safesearch"] = safesearch_map[params["safesearch"]]
params["url"] = f"{base_url}/search?{urlencode(args)}"
def _general_results(doc: "ElementBase") -> EngineResults:
res = EngineResults()
for result in eval_xpath_list(
doc, "//div[contains(@class, 'organic-results-container')]/div/div[contains(@class, 'group')]"
):
url = extract_text(eval_xpath(result, ".//a/@href"))
if not url:
continue
(
res.add(
res.types.MainResult(
url=url,
title=extract_text(eval_xpath(result, ".//a/h3")) or "",
content=extract_text(eval_xpath(result, ".//p")) or "",
),
)
)
return res
def _image_results(doc: "ElementBase") -> EngineResults:
res = EngineResults()
for result in eval_xpath_list(
doc, "//div[contains(@class, 'organic-results-container')]//a[contains(@class, 'group')]"
):
(
res.add(
res.types.Image(
url=extract_text(eval_xpath(result, "./@href")) or "",
title=extract_text(eval_xpath(result, "./img/@alt")) or "",
img_src=extract_text(eval_xpath(result, "./img/@src")) or "",
),
)
)
return res
def response(resp: "SXNG_Response") -> EngineResults:
doc = html.fromstring(resp.text)
# if the request was wrong (e.g. missing params), the site doesn't contain a result container
# and instead shows an "Installation required" page to download the resulthunter browser extension
if not eval_xpath(doc, "//div[contains(@class, 'organic-results-container')]"):
raise SearxEngineResponseException()
match resulthunter_categ:
case "web":
return _general_results(doc)
case "images":
return _image_results(doc)
case _:
raise ValueError("invalid resulthunter category: %s" % resulthunter_categ)
